Output 6963e498df11a26e1d1ed6d12f61790037bd27f887317f57984c65107dd312e1:1

value
15908
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ef89026a0cf58ca894315d63bd472fa95a56ce9 OP_EQUALVERIFY OP_CHECKSIG
address
1E2xihxUB7YW48TeX6CbbRFkCH8k2KKCvs
transaction
6963e498df11a26e1d1ed6d12f61790037bd27f887317f57984c65107dd312e1
spent
true